2017-01-20 32 views
1

iOS(Objective-C)でECCキーペアを生成できます。 ここで、生成された秘密鍵から証明書を派生したいと思いますか? はアンドロイドでは、通常、私たちは行いますiOS(Objective-C)の秘密鍵から派生した証明書

  • キーストア、KeyPairGeneratorの
  • は識別子と鍵のペアを生成する初期化(後に識別子を取得)
  • は、キーストアからエントリを取得する識別子によってKeyStore.Entry entry = ks.getEntry(identifier, null);
  • 呼び出すことにより、秘密鍵を取得します((KeyStore.PrivateKeyEntry) entry).getPrivateKey()
  • 電話で証明書を取得ks.getCertificate(identifier)
  • 証明書から派生した公開鍵ling ks.getCertificate(keyHandle).getPublicKey()

iOSで証明書をエクスポートするにはどうすればよいですか?

答えて

0

iOSでECC暗号化についてのリンクが見つかりました。これで頭を悩むことができます。

リンクECC

https://digitalleaves.com/blog/2015/10/sharing-public-keys-between-ios-and-the-rest-of-the-world/

のための余分なリンクが、この意志はあなたを助け願っています。

ハッピーコーディング。

関連する問題